The Game

The period opened fast and strong with the Leafs owning the first couple minutes, getting five shots on the board within 2:30. After Price made a save on Lupul the Habs took possession and raced back down to the Leafs end, and Max Pacioretty scored his first goal as captain of the Montreal Canadiens.

Minutes later Leo Komarov took down PK Subban and was issued 2 minutes for boarding on that call.
